CULTURE NEWS

  • The City of Helena is inviting local artists to design a new mural for Memorial Park Bandshell after repairs in August. Submissions are due June 15 and the selected artist will receive $12,000 for a design that honors the park’s role in community events and heritage.  KXLH

ENVIRONMENT NEWS

  • Data from Helena’s transfer station shows an increase from 7,652 tons in 2020 to 10,693 tons in 2025 — city staff reported over 100 daily drop-offs and 1,500 curbside users, and they expect more cardboard and e-waste to be processed as online shopping rises.  KTVH

REAL ESTATE NEWS

  • Proposed plans for Crystal Springs Village on a 20-acre parcel north of Road Runner Street include lots for multi-family, single-family, and commercial development; approval for annexation is needed since the site is outside city limits (final details remain under review).  KXLH
